zoukankan      html  css  js  c++  java
  • PHP-----多条件查询

    在开发网页时,用谷歌和火狐浏览器,会比较好。IE浏览器不是太好用。

    多条件查询

     

    拿汽车表car,来做例子。

    先把car表查出来,用表格来显示,在加一些查询的条件进去。

     

    第一步:把car表查出来,用表格来显示

    <table width="100%" border="1" cellpadding="0" cellspacing="0">

    <tr>

    <td>代号</td>

    <td>名称</td>

    <td>系列</td>

    <td>上市时间</td>

    <td>油耗</td>

    <td>功率</td>

    </tr>

    <!--显示的每一行,每一列,都是数据库读的-->

    <!--查询数据库,所以引用类文件-->

    <?php

     

    include("DBDA.class.php");//引用类文件

     

    $dx=new DBDA();//造对象

     

    //写SQL语句,查询语句

    $sql = "select * from car";

     

    //调用Query方法来调用这条SQL语句,执行完之后返回二维数组$attr

    //返回的二维数组里,就包含了汽车表里的所有的信息

    $attr=$dx->Query($sql);

     

    //接下来,就把汽车的信息,显示出来,用一张表来显示,

    //用一张表来显示的话,每一行是一条数据,所以要循环二维数组

    foreach($attr as $v)   //循环出每一条数据

                             //在这里就可以造每一行的<tr>

    {

             echo "<tr>

                 <td>{$v[0]}</td>

            <td>{$str}</td>

            <td>{$v[2]}</td>

            <td>{$v[3]}</td>

            <td>{$v[4]}</td>

            <td>{$v[5]}</td>

        </tr>";

    }

     

    //循环二维数组,得出来的$v,$v变量它里面存的就是一维数组,并且一维数组里面存的每一条数据的具体值。

     

    ?>

     

    </table>

  • 相关阅读:
    中断一个telnet连接
    QQ提示应用程序并行配置不正确,绿色版QQ不能运行解决方法
    新劳动合同法今起实施 正式工与派遣工同工同酬
    最详细的装修施工顺序
    最好的前端hacking备忘录——集锦
    基于vue配置axios
    Vue 实现loading进度条
    Vue 实现countDown倒计时
    使用mongoose操作mongodb数据库
    Vue项目之IE下打开页面是空白
  • 原文地址:https://www.cnblogs.com/yuyu1993/p/5592363.html
Copyright © 2011-2022 走看看